Abstract

The disclosure herein provides methods, systems, and devices for managing, tracking, and facilitating the ordering and procurement of promotional products. Additionally, the disclosure herein provides methods, systems, and devices for aggregating, managing, and tracking promotional product procurement data in order to allow for the data mining of such information. The disclosure herein provides methods, systems, and devices for enabling the generation of a virtual canvas for creating images sized for editable areas of a promotional product, website, brochure, banner, or the like. The disclosure herein provides methods, systems, and devices for enabling the generation of a virtual canvas for creating a rotatable image of a promotional product having positioned on the promotional product a user defined image. The disclosure herein provides methods, systems, and devices for enabling the generation of a single invoice comprising an invoice amount from a supplier and an invoice amount from a third party decorator.

Claims

exact text as granted — not AI-modified
1 - 10 . (canceled) 
     
     
         11 . A virtual canvas processing controller comprising:
 a website interface configured to display a product from a personalizable product website, the product comprising a customizable area;   a canvas dimensions database configured to store canvas sizes for customizable areas of products for user selection;   an image database that stores electronic images for use with the product;   a user interface engine configured to generate user interface data for use by a user access point system to dynamically present an interactive user interface;   a canvas processing engine configured to determine the canvas size associated with the customizable area of the product and to generate or cause to generate a virtual canvas based on the determined canvas size;   wherein the user interface engine is further configured to cause the virtual canvas to be displayed via the interactive user interface and to allow the user to generate an image in the virtual canvas for printing the image on the product;   wherein the canvas processing engine is further configured to determine the canvas size by automatically identifying available space for the customizable area of the product;   a storing engine configured to receive instructions from the user to electronically store the image in the virtual canvas into the image database; and   one or more computers configured to operate the dynamic canvas processing controller, wherein the one or more computers comprises a computer processor and an electronic storage medium.
